Senate suspends plenary in honour of late Wakili


THE Senate on Tuesday suspended plenary in honour of its late member, Sen. Ali Wakili, who died on Saturday. Until his death, Wakili, 58, represented Bauchi South Senatorial District in the Red Chamber and was Chairman, Committee on Poverty Alleviation and Social Welfare. The leader of the Senate, Ahmed Lawan, who moved a motion for suspension of plenary, said that the demise of the lawmaker was a sad incident for the Senate. “It is also a sad incident for his senatorial district that he represented so well and for the entire country as well as the development of democracy in the country. In his remarks, President of the Senate, Dr Bukola Saraki, said it was proper for the Senate, as part of respect to the deceased and his family to adjourn all parliamentary activities in his honour.
